Cleat Swap Program

Don't pay for new cleats, trade what you don't use anymore!

Norwood Youth Soccer is aware that your children grow at an alarming rate. For this reason, we have implemented a new program that will hopefully prevent families from having to buy a brand new pair of soccer cleats, from one season to the next.

Here's how it works:

  • Donate a pair of cleats "clean & in reasonably good shape" which you no longer use. In exchange make a "one for one" trade from the collection bin.
  • If you are in need of cleats but have none to trade, we just ask for a small donation ($5) that will be used for a High School Soccer Player Scholarship
  • Just donate your cleats even if you don't want a new pair.

Trading Times:

  • "Meet the coach" day
  • The first Monday and Wednesday practice of each season
  • The first weekend of each season
  • The last Saturday of each season 

Tracey Jones (Founder of the NYS Shoe Swap Program, a soccer mom and a coach) will have the shoe bin outside of the Snack Shack as you enter the fields at the Coakley Middle School.  Here you can make the swap!

Please remember, your cleats must be clean and in reasonably good condition.
